It’s safe to say that every new day brings something new to Disney, and now it looks like the Fantasyland area of ​​Magic Kingdom park will be undergoing some physical changes in the near future.

In the permits filed here, here, and here, it can be seen that the construction will be done on Magic Kingdom Drive by New Horizon Construction Services. While it is impossible to determine if or which attractions or venues are affected, many locations use this address, namely Gaston’s Tavern and Be Our Guest restaurants.

Crowds have been heavy at the Magic Kingdom recently with Lightning Lane lines stretching across the park, so it’s likely these building permits are for minor tweaks, or just to spruce up the ongoing 50th anniversary celebrations.
